Purpose and Scope of ASME B31.5-2022

ASME B31.5, Refrigeration Piping and Heat Transfer Components, is one of the specialized sections of the ASME Code for Pressure Piping. Its main objective is to provide comprehensive, safety-focused rules for piping systems that operate at the extreme temperature ranges typical of refrigeration and climate control applications—from cryogenic lows (as low as -320°F [-196°C]) to elevated temperatures for heat rejection.

The standard ensures that piping carrying refrigerants (like ammonia, fluorocarbons, etc.) and secondary coolants (like glycol or brine) maintains mechanical integrity and prevents leakage, which can be critical for safety, environmental protection, and system efficiency. It is concerned with piping that is either erected on the premises or factory-assembled.

The scope of the standard covers:

  • Refrigerant Piping: All connecting refrigerant and secondary coolant piping, beginning at the first joint adjacent to equipment such as compressors, condensers, evaporators, and pumps.
  • Design Requirements: Criteria for material selection, including guidance on material toughness at low operating temperatures (to prevent brittle fracture), as well as stress analysis for expansion and flexibility.
  • Fabrication and Joining: Detailed requirements for welding, brazing, and soldering, which are common joining methods for the different materials (steel, copper, etc.) used in these systems.
  • Testing and Inspection: Mandatory requirements for leak and pressure testing to ensure the integrity of the completed system before it's put into service.

The standard does not generally apply to: water piping, systems designed for external or internal gage pressure not exceeding 15 psi, or self-contained or unit systems covered by a nationally recognized testing laboratory like Underwriters Laboratories (UL).


Application and Use

ASME B31.5 is the authoritative guide for professionals in the Heating, Ventilation, Air Conditioning, and Refrigeration (HVAC&R) and industrial refrigeration sectors. It is primarily used by:

  • Design Engineers: They use the code to select materials that can handle the low design metal temperatures without the need for additional costly impact testing, and to perform stress calculations specific to the system’s operating cycles.
  • Manufacturers and Fabricators: They follow the standard's detailed requirements for dimensions, tolerances, welding, and brazing procedures to build piping spools and install systems that are guaranteed to be leak-tight and robust.
  • Inspectors and Regulators: They reference B31.5 to verify that the system has been constructed and tested in compliance with safety requirements, particularly concerning pressure testing and adherence to material limits.

The code is essential in industries like food processing, cold storage, chemical manufacturing, and large-scale comfort cooling, where the safe and efficient containment of refrigerants is paramount.
